One of the core functions of an accountant is assisting customers prepare as well as lodge their taxes. The Australian Taxation Office (ATO) has numerous regulations as well as commitments that every person need to comply with, from freelancers and sole investors to small companies and profitable companies. Accounting professionals are called for to stay on top of the ever-changing tax landscape to provide their proficiency to their customers.

The smart Trick of Tax Accountant Near Me That Nobody is Talking About

The Product and Solution Tax Obligation (GST) and also Company Task Declaration (BACHELOR'S DEGREE), payroll as well as extremely, can be an enormous headache for new local business owner or increasing companies. This is among the locations where accountants can give real worth to their customers.
